"""Decentralized Distributed PPO implementation.
|
||
|
|
||
|
Unlike APPO or PPO, learning is no longer done centralized in the trainer
|
||
|
process. Instead, gradients are computed remotely on each rollout worker and
|
||
|
all-reduced to sync them at each mini-batch. This allows each worker's GPU
|
||
|
to be used both for sampling and for training.
|
||
|
|
||
|
DD-PPO should be used if you have envs that require GPUs to function, or have
|
||
|
a very large model that cannot be effectively optimized with the GPUs available
|
||
|
on a single machine (DD-PPO allows scaling to arbitrary numbers of GPUs across
|
||
|
multiple nodes, unlike PPO/APPO which is limited to GPUs on a single node).
|
||
|
|
||
|
Paper reference: https://arxiv.org/abs/1911.00357
|
||
|
Note that unlike the paper, we currently do not implement straggler mitigation.
|
||
|
"""

DEFAULT_CONFIG = with_base_config(ppo.DEFAULT_CONFIG, {
|
||
|
# During the sampling phase, each rollout worker will collect a batch
|
||
|
# `sample_batch_size * num_envs_per_worker` steps in size.
|
||
|
"sample_batch_size": 100,
|
||
|
# Vectorize the env (should enable by default since each worker has a GPU).
|
||
|
"num_envs_per_worker": 5,
|
||
|
# During the SGD phase, workers iterate over minibatches of this size.
|
||
|
# The effective minibatch size will be `sgd_minibatch_size * num_workers`.
|
||
|
"sgd_minibatch_size": 50,
|
||
|
# Number of SGD epochs per optimization round.
|
||
|
"num_sgd_iter": 10,
|
||
|
|
||
|
# *** WARNING: configs below are DDPPO overrides over PPO; you
|
||
|
# shouldn't need to adjust them. ***
|
||
|
"use_pytorch": True, # DDPPO requires PyTorch distributed.
|
||
|
"num_gpus": 0, # Learning is no longer done on the driver process, so
|
||
|
# giving GPUs to the driver does not make sense!
|
||
|
"num_gpus_per_worker": 1, # Each rollout worker gets a GPU.
|
||
|
"truncate_episodes": True, # Require evenly sized batches. Otherwise,
|
||
|
# collective allreduce could fail.
|
||
|
"train_batch_size": -1, # This is auto set based on sample batch size.
|
||
|
})
